`

被忽略却很有用的html标签

阅读更多

<base>标签
    作用:标签为页面中所有链接指定默认链接地址或链接目标。有时候我们需要让首页的链接全部在新窗口中打开,我们一般会这样写链接,而使用这个标签就能一下搞定了!
    属性:
        Href:链接地址
        target:目标,他的值可以是_blank,_parent,_self,_top,可以在除Strict模式下使用,这个用法我最先是在163.com上发现的。
    用法:
 

  1. <head><!—写在head标签之间--> 
  2.     <base href="http://www.qq.com/" /> <!—将默认链接定义为http://www.qq.com/--> 
  3.     <base target="_blank" /> <!—将默认链接目标定义为新窗口中打开--> 
  4. </head> 
  5. <body> 
  6.     <a href="#">我可没写链接地址哦</a> 
  7. </body> 

<caption>标签
    作用:caption标签用来定义表格的标题,给表格定义一个标题,来说明这个表格是干什么的,岂不是很有“语义”,caption应该写在table之后,默认的样式是居中显示在表格的顶部。你可以通过css来改变它的样式。
    用法:
 

  1. <table width="200" border="1" > 
  2.     <caption> <!--caption应该写在table之后--> 其实我是caption </caption> 
  3.     <tr> 
  4.         <td>&nbsp;</td> 
  5.         <td>&nbsp;</td> 
  6.     </tr> 
  7.     <tr> 
  8.         <td>&nbsp;</td> 
  9.         <td>&nbsp;</td> 
  10.     </tr> 
  11. </table> 
<thead>标签、<tbody>标签、<tfoot>标签
    作用:thead、tfoot 以及 tbody标签跟他们的名字那样,分别是表格的头部(很多人只是用th)、主题、和底部,他们能让表格更加语义化的同时,也能让我们更加方便的控制表格的表现。国外还有人用很变态地方法用这三个表其做出标题能跟随表格,或者tbody固定高度,多出的行数出现滚动条。有兴趣的可以搜素下或者是这做一下。
    用法:
 
  1. <table border="1"> 
  2.     <thead> 
  3.         <tr> 
  4.         <th>科目</th> 
  5.         <th>分数</th>   
  6.         </tr> 
  7.     </thead> 
  8.     <tbody> 
  9.         <tr> 
  10.         <td>语文</td> 
  11.         <td>99</td> 
  12.         </tr> 
  13.         <tr> 
  14.         <td>数学</td> 
  15.         <td>60</td> 
  16.         </tr> 
  17.     </tbody> 
  18.     <tfoot> 
  19.         <tr> 
  20.         <td>总分</td> 
  21.         <td>159</td> 
  22.         </tr> 
  23.     </tfoot> 
  24. </table> 
<fieldset>标签和<legend>标签
    作用:<fieldset>元素用来分类表单中的元素,而<legend>则能给这个组定义一个标题。你一定见过类似下面domo的布局吧!他们也可以通过css定义样式。
    用法:
 
  1. <form> 
  2.     <fieldset> 
  3.         <legend>基本信息</legend> 
  4.             姓名: <input type="text" /> 性别: <input type="text" /> 
  5.        </fieldset> 
  6.    </form> 

<sub> 标签和<sub> 标签
    作用:<sub> 标签和<sub> 标签分别是上标和下标,虽然他们在各个浏览器的表现不一样,你
同样可以使用css定义他们的样式。
    用法:
 

  1. <p>2<sup>我是上标</sup></p> 
  2. <p>2<sub>我是下标</sub></p> 
<label>标签
    作用:label 标签的使用可以扩大表单的点击区域来改进表单的易用性。看看下面的用法:点击文字的时候相当于点击了单选控件,这样用户体验是不是会更好一些?
    用法:
 
  1. <form> 
  2.     <label for="nan">先生</label> <input type="radio" name="sex" id="nan" /> <br /> 
  3.        <label for="nv">女士</label> <input type="radio" name="sex" id="nv" /> 
  4.    </form> 
<optgroup> 标签
    作用: 标签可以给select中的option进行分组,这在下拉项目很多的时候很有用,配合label标签给每组命名。你也可以像淘宝那样给每组用css定义不同的颜色。
    用法:
  1. <select> 
  2.     <optgroup label="自驾游"> <!--配合label标签给每组命名--> 
  3.         <option>省内</option> 
  4.         <option>省外</option> 
  5.     </optgroup> 
  6.     <optgroup label="旅行社"> 
  7.         <option>省内</option>   
  8.         <option>省外</option>   
  9.         <option>国外</option>   
  10.     </optgroup>   
  11. </select> 
  12. <select> 
  13.     <optgroup label="自驾游"> <!--配合label标签给每组命名--> 
  14.         <option>省内</option> 
  15.         <option>省外</option> 
  16.     </optgroup> 
  17.     <optgroup label="旅行社"> 
  18.         <option>省内</option> 
  19.         <option>省外</option> 
  20.         <option>国外</option> 
  21.     </optgroup> 
  22. </select> 
 
分享到:
评论

相关推荐

    java 读取html过滤标签

    在读取HTML时,我们可能希望提取纯文本内容,忽略或过滤掉这些标签。 1. **使用DOM解析器**: Java中可以使用`javax.xml.parsers.DocumentBuilderFactory`和`org.w3c.dom.Document`来解析HTML。DOM解析器将整个...

    将HTML标签外的空格替换为&nbsp;

    HTML标签是用来定义网页元素的,如段落(`&lt;p&gt;`)、标题(`&lt;h1&gt;`到`&lt;h6&gt;`)、图像(`&lt;img&gt;`)等。在HTML源代码中,标签之间的空格和换行通常会被浏览器忽略,为了保持源代码的可读性,开发者会使用空格或缩进来组织...

    HTML常用标签.pdf

    注释会被浏览器忽略。 2. &lt;!DOCTYPE&gt;:声明位于文档中的最前面的位置,处于&lt;html&gt;标签之前。此标签可告知浏览器文档使用哪种 HTML 或 XHTML 规范。 3. &lt;html&gt;:此元素可告知浏览器其自身是一个 HTML 文档。 4. ...

    html常用标签解释大全

    该标签用于定义注解,浏览器将忽略该标签的内容。 23. 特殊字元表示法 符 号 语 法 > &gt & &amp " &quot 空白 &nbsp 该表格列出了 HTML 中特殊字元的表示法。 24. 图片 插入图片 图形文件名"> 该标签...

    HTML5 对各个标签的定义与规定:base

    如果存在多个`&lt;base&gt;`标签,则只有第一个会被解析器处理,其余的都将被忽略。 2. **必需属性**:`&lt;base&gt;`元素必须至少包含`href`或`target`属性中的一个,通常情况下会同时设置这两个属性以充分发挥`&lt;base&gt;`的作用。...

    用JS实现HTML标签替换效果

    有个静态页面 &lt;span u00a0id=ab&gt;abcde&lt;/span&gt;&lt;span u00a0id=ab&gt;abcde&lt;/span&gt;&lt;span u00a0id=ab&gt;abcde&lt;/span&gt;&lt;span u00a0id=ab&gt;abcde&lt;/span&gt; 能否通过js实现,IE浏览时的代码被替换为 &lt;/&gt;&lt;/&gt;&lt;/&gt;&lt;/&gt; 无...

    HTML标签属性大全

    - **`&lt;plaintext&gt;`**:用于显示纯文本,忽略所有HTML标签。 - **`&lt;listing&gt;`**:用于显示等宽的小字体。 - **`&lt;font&gt;`**:用于更改字体颜色、大小等。此标签已过时,建议使用CSS替代。 #### 区断标记 - **`&lt;hr&gt;`**...

    去html标签代码(asp)

    在给定的代码片段中,`Regexp`对象被用于识别并移除HTML标签。正则表达式是一种强大的文本处理工具,它能够按照特定的模式匹配和操作字符串。在本例中,正则表达式`&lt;.+?&gt;`被用来匹配所有HTML标签。这里的`和`&gt;`是...

    HTML base 标签的 href 属性

    当我们处理大型网站或者需要统一管理链接时,`&lt;base&gt;`标签尤其有用。 `&lt;base&gt;`标签有两个主要属性: 1. `href`属性:这是`&lt;base&gt;`标签的核心属性,用于设定页面所有相对链接的基础URL。当页面中任何相对路径的链接...

    HTML中meta标签及Keywords

    关键字 meta(标签)及 Keywords(关键词),曾经在网页中很重要的,但现在已经被很多搜索引擎完全忽略。但是,如果加上这个标签也对网页的综合表现没有坏处,不过,如果使用不恰当的话,对网页非但没有好处,还有...

    移除HTML标签的正则表达式

    设置`objRegExp.IgnoreCase = True`表示忽略大小写,这样无论HTML标签的大小写如何,都能被匹配到。`objRegExp.Global = True`表示全局匹配,确保所有出现的HTML标签都会被替换。 然后,`str = objRegExp.Replace...

    HTML5 对各个标签的定义与解释:noscript

    1. **不要过度使用**:虽然`&lt;noscript&gt;`标签很有用,但也应该谨慎使用,避免页面过于复杂。 2. **测试兼容性**:开发过程中应确保在不同的浏览器和环境下进行充分测试,以确保所有用户都能正常使用。 3. **优化性能*...

    html标签属性大全(完美版)

    - `&lt;plaintext&gt;`:纯文本显示,忽略所有HTML标签。 - `&lt;listing&gt;`:列表文本样式。 #### 四、区断标记 - **`&lt;hr&gt;`**:用于创建水平线。 - **size**:定义水平线的厚度。 - **width**:定义水平线的宽度。 - *...

    js获取html的span标签的值方法(超简单)

    `innerText`属性可以获取或设置元素内文本的纯文本内容,它会返回元素内的所有文本内容,忽略掉所有HTML标签。以下就是如何使用`innerText`来获取span标签值的JavaScript代码: ```javascript var x1 = document....

    HTML a 标签的 target 属性.doc

    ### HTML `&lt;a&gt;` 标签的 `target` 属性详解 #### 一、概述 HTML `&lt;a&gt;` 标签中的 `target` 属性用于指定在何处打开由 `href` 属性定义的链接文档。该属性提供了多种选项来控制链接文档的加载方式,包括在新窗口打开...

    在Word中如何滤除HTML格式

    当你从网页上复制文本时,这些HTML标签也会一并被复制,导致Word文档中出现不必要的格式。 要滤除这些HTML格式,可以按照以下步骤操作: 1. 首先,找到你想在Word中使用的网页内容,并将其选中。 2. 使用快捷键`...

    Web-前端html+css从入门到精通 115. br标签与wbr标签.zip

    本节我们将深入探讨两个特定的HTML标签——` `标签和`&lt;wbr&gt;`标签,这些都是在处理文本显示时非常有用的元素。 首先,我们来看` `标签。全称为“break”,它是一个简单的行中断标签,用于在文本中强制换行。在...

    parcel-plugin-html-externals:ParcelJS插件将忽略标记为外部文件的html文件中的某些脚本和样式表链接标签

    ParcelJS插件将忽略标记为外部文件的html文件中的某些脚本和样式表链接标签。 将来,Parcel可能会开箱即用地支持外部组件,参见。 如果您正在寻找一种声明外部方式而不是忽略它们的方法,则可能需要查看安装npm ...

    HTML+CSS+JavaScript 400源码套装.rar

    HTML标签是由尖括号包围的关键字,比如&lt;html&gt;,HTML标签通常是成对出现的,比如&lt;b&gt;&lt;/b&gt;,标签对中的第一个标签为开始标签,第二个标签为结束标签,开始标签和结束标签也被称为开放标签和闭合标签 HTML注释: &lt;!–...

Global site tag (gtag.js) - Google Analytics